You are right there is a bug with dynamic buffer. It will be corrected in 1.2.15 :-) Thx Jasper Taylor wrote: > > On Thursday 12 Sep 2002 11:17 am, Daniel Diaz wrote: > > Try to use get_print_stream/1 inside your portray predicate: like: > > > > portray(F) :- > > float(F), > > format_to_codes(Fs, "~6f", [F]), > > append(Ns, Os, Fs), > > \+ (member(Ch, Os), \+ member(Ch, "0.")), !, > > get_print_stream(Stream), > > format(Stream,"~s",[Ns]). > > > > > > This should work > > Yes, it does, thanks very much -- my mistake for not reading the manual > thoroughly enough. > > However I am getting some bizarre behaviour -- the behaviour of print_to_codes > seems erratic, and this causes problems with my application. Here is an > example I tried on two different machines (both RedHat 7.3) to show you what > I mean, and note that varying the order of calls even a little can change the > outcome...nicefloat contains the predicate listed above... > > $ gprolog > GNU Prolog 1.2.14 > By Daniel Diaz > Copyright (C) 1999-2002 Daniel Diaz > | ?- print(2.92). > 2.9199999999999999 > > yes > | ?- print_to_codes(A,2.92). > > A = [50,46,57,49,57,57,57,57,57,57,57,57,57,57,57,57,57,57] > > yes > | ?- consult(nicefloat). > compiling /win98/Program Files/Simile/Develop/Tests/nicefloat.pl for byte > code... > /win98/Program Files/Simile/Develop/Tests/nicefloat.pl compiled, 9 lines read > - 1616 bytes written, 8 ms > > yes > | ?- portray(2.92). > 2.92 > > yes > | ?- print(2.92). > 2.92 > > yes > | ?- print_to_codes(A,2.92). > > A = [50,46,57,50] > > yes > | ?- print_to_chars(A,2.92). > > A = ['2','.','9','2'] > > yes > | ?- print_to_codes(2.92). > uncaught exception: > error(existence_error(procedure,print_to_codes/1),top_level/0) > | ?- print_to_codes(A,2.92). > > A = [50,46,57,50] > > yes > | ?- print_to_chars(A,2.92). > > A = [à,á,'\x12\','B',à,á,'\x12\','B'] > > yes > | ?- print_to_codes(A,2.92). > > A = [224,225,18,66,224,225,18,66] > > yes > | ?- print(2.92). > 2.92 > > yes > | ?- print_to_codes(A,2.92). > > A = [224,225,18,66,224,225,18,66] > > yes > | ?- > > Any workaround would be welcome !! > --Jasper > > -- > Ce message a subi une analyse antivirus > par MailScanner ; il est vraisemblablement > sans danger. -- Ce message a subi une analyse antivirus par MailScanner ; il est vraisemblablement sans danger.
